Opaque Behavior Enterprise Architectben

0 votes
asked Nov 21, 2023 in Rendszertervezés by sebi (22 points)  

Sziasztok!

Szeretnénk Opaque Behaviort használni a házi feladatban, viszont ezt nem találjuk az Enterprise Architectben. Erre átmeneti megoldásként note-okat linkeltünk a statekhez és ezekre írtuk a működést. Viszont ebben az esetben nem tudjuk a state entry/do/exit behaviorjét beállítani, csak a noteon leírni.

Második opcióként megpróbáltunk aktivity diagramokat létrehozni, ezeket megadni az entry/do/exit behaviorokhöz, majd ezekbe elhelyezni egy-egy noteot, viszont ezt így nem tudjuk mennyire áttekinthető.

Sokat bogarásztunk, de egyelőre csak így tudjuk megoldani. Ha ez nem megfelelő, akkor a segítséget előre is köszönjük!

1 Answer

0 votes
answered Nov 21, 2023 by simon5521 (92 points)  

Szia!

Sajnos az Enterprise Architect sok helyen eléggé lazán kezeli az UML modellezési szabályokat. Emiatt elég ha csak szövegesen a megfelelő mezőbe beírjátok a kívánt viselkedést. Az a legfontosabb, hogy a diagrammon az információ megjelenjen és az opaque behavior-t mindig konzisztensen ugyanúgy modellezzétek.

Jó munkát!

...